Abstract
In the application of UV-spectrophotometry to the determination of NO_3~- in water(i.e.,the cawse method),it was found that better sensitivity and accuracy was well as selectivity were obtained by measuring the ab- sorbance at the wavelength 200 nm than at 210 nm which was used in the original procedure.By modification of changing the determination wavelength to 200 nm,linear relationship between absorbance and concentration of NO_3~- ion was obtained in the range of 0.05-3.00 mg·L~(-1) as shown by the linear regression equation y=0.006 6+ 0.715 5 x(r=0.999 8).Molar absorptivity of the proposed method was found to be 1.02×10~4L·mol~(-1)·cm~(-1). It was found that NO_2~-(1.0 mg·L~(-1))and Cl~-(200 mg·L~(-1))were tolerable in the determination of NO_3~- in different water samples.
